68 #define CLOCKS_PER_SEC 100
69
70 struct tm {
71 int tm_sec; /* seconds after the minute [0-60] */
72 int tm_min; /* minutes after the hour [0-59] */
73 int tm_hour; /* hours since midnight [0-23] */
74 int tm_mday; /* day of the month [1-31] */
75 int tm_mon; /* months since January [0-11] */
76 int tm_year; /* years since 1900 */
77 int tm_wday; /* days since Sunday [0-6] */
78 int tm_yday; /* days since January 1 [0-365] */
79 int tm_isdst; /* Daylight Savings Time flag */
80 long tm_gmtoff; /* offset from CUT in seconds */
81 char *tm_zone; /* timezone abbreviation */
82 };
